Miss Universe 2011: Favorite Candidates (Photos)
The 2011 Miss Universe contestants danced samba on the day before of the expected fashion event of the year that will take place in São Paulo, Brazil.
On Sunday the candidates practiced on stage for the last time to the sound of samba before the selection of the "most beautiful woman of the world," this Monday.
According to the Brazilian choreographer, the idea is to value the Brazilian culture through music and rhythm.
The event will take place in Brazil for the very first time and as the 60th annual Miss Universe pageant it is set to break all records.
Among the favorite candidates, according to the Brazilian publication Terra, are representatives of Kosovo, Aferdita Dreshaj; Spain, Paula Guilló; France, Laury Thilleman; Venezuela, Vanessa Gonçalves; China, Luo Zilin, and Angola, Leila.
